What is AI Product Management?
AI product management blends classic product management concepts with the specific set of challenges and opportunities that AI technologies present. AI product managers concentrate on developing and managing AI enabled products that address certain user needs, improve business processes or innovate business strategy. They make sure that AI solutions are feasible from a technology perspective and also fit to customer requirements, business goals and market needs.

Essential Skills for AI Product Managers
To succeed in AI product management, there are several key skills you’ll need to develop. These include:
Technical Knowledge of AI
Understanding AI technologies such as machine learning, deep learning, and natural language processing (NLP) is crucial. While you don’t need to be an AI expert, having a solid understanding of how these technologies work allows you to make informed decisions during product development.
Strong Product Management Abilities
You’ll need to master traditional product management skills, such as:
- Product Strategy Development: Defining the product vision and aligning it with business goals.
- Market Research: Identifying customer pain points and market opportunities.
- Roadmap Creation: Planning product features and timelines.
Cross-Functional Team Leadership
As an AI product manager, you’ll collaborate with engineers, data scientists, marketers, and designers. Effective communication and leadership skills are crucial to managing these teams and ensuring smooth product development.

Key Concepts Every AI Product Manager Should Know
In addition to core product management skills, it’s important to understand how AI works at a technical level. Some fundamental concepts to grasp include:
- Machine Learning: Enabling machines to learn from data and make decisions without explicit programming.
- Deep Learning: A subset of machine learning that uses neural networks to process complex data like images and speech.
- Natural Language Processing (NLP): AI’s ability to understand, interpret, and generate human language, which powers chatbots and voice assistants.
These concepts form the foundation of many AI products and are essential for understanding how to manage their development.
